đź§’ Children’s Devotional — Day 209

Jesus Helps Me Forgive Others

đź“– “Be kind to one another, tenderhearted, forgiving one another, even as God in Christ forgave you.”
—Ephesians 4:32 (NKJV)

Sometimes people may hurt your feelings, say something unkind, or do something wrong. When that happens, it can feel hard to forgive.

But Jesus teaches you to forgive others because He has forgiven you. Forgiveness means choosing not to hold on to anger or to try to hurt someone back.

Forgiving does not mean pretending wrong things never happened. It means giving your hurt to God and choosing love instead of bitterness.

Jesus helps your heart heal and gives you strength to forgive with kindness and grace.

Prayer:
Jesus, help me forgive others when they hurt me. Teach me to let go of anger and choose kindness and love instead. Thank You for forgiving me and helping my heart grow more like Yours. Amen.
